Experimental Analysis of Wireless Power Transmission with Spiral Resonators

Giovanni Puccetti    
Ugo Reggiani and Leonardo Sandrolini    

Resumen

In this paper, a theoretical and experimental analysis of wireless power transfer through a coplanar resonator array is presented. In particular, six identical spiral resonators are used to form an array and transfer power between an emitter and a receiver. All the spiral resonators resonate at about 20 MHz and the emitter and receiver coils are designed with formulas taken from literature. The resonator system is modeled using mutual inductances, being retardation not significant. The transmission coefficient is measured for four different arrangements of the six resonators and the experimental measurements are compared with the theoretical predictions, showing similar trends. The paper shows that the peaks of the transmission coefficient vary slightly for the resonator arrangements considered.
